Difference, Inclusion and Respect in Organizations

ORG CC602 - Difference, Inclusion and Respect in Organizations

Credits: 3

This course explores the historical and contemporary aspects of personal difference, inclusion, and understanding between individuals from different cultures and subcultures. While race, gender, and ethnicity will be explored, the course expands on the traditional concepts of diversity to include disability and discrimination in the workplace. The goal of the course is to help students become effective at facilitating groups in leveraging the power of difference, inclusion, and respect. Pre-requisite: ST 501.
